Despite government calls for evidence-based policy, and desires of some academics to influence policy, there is often a disconnect between research and policy. In this talk, Jude Walker will discuss some of the reasons for the seeming gulf between the academic and government worlds from the perspective of the field of Education. This talk will also touch on a new study in which Jude is exploring how university researchers do and can influence Canadian adult literacy and skills policy through their engagement with government-commissioned research.
